The Hong Kong Heritage Museum offers a comprehensive look at the city's cultural fabric through galleries dedicated to Chinese Buddhist art, local pop culture, and the legendary Bruce Lee. Its spacious layout and diverse exhibits provide a quiet, engaging setting for business groups seeking an inspiring offsite experience.

Located near Che Kung Temple MTR Station, the museum features free admission, a restaurant, and a gift shop, making it convenient for half-day events. The mix of traditional and contemporary displays creates a distinctive backdrop for corporate visits or client entertainment.

Bruce Lee Gallery with rare memorabilia
Features authentic artifacts, rare posters, and memorabilia dedicated to Bruce Lee, offering a unique glimpse into the icon’s legacy. Photography and video recording are restricted to protect copyrights.

Exhibitions on Chinese Buddhist art and Jin Yong’s legacy
Includes the T.T. Tsui Gallery of Chinese Art showcasing Buddha statues and Guanyin sculptures, alongside a gallery dedicated to Jin Yong’s wuxia novels and their adaptations, highlighting Hong Kong’s cultural depth.
